| Following Sureshot's post over at DaTD Discussion, I thought it would be prudent for me to set down the exact rules of how DS is going to play out. THESE ARE NOT THE OFFICIAL ROLE-PLAY RULES THAT GOVERN ALL PLAY-BY-POST, THIS IS FOR DARK SECRETS ONLY. DARK SECRET RULES * Players who are away on L.O.A (Leave of absence) and have stated as such in the Absences Thread will enter SCS (Storyteller Controlled Status) and become an NPC (Non-player character) until they return.
* Players who do not post for 7 days without L.O.A will enter S.C.S
* Players who do not post for 14 days without L.O.A will be written out of the story (note this does not mean killed off)
* When all players have done what they want to in a scene and are ready to move on to a new location (if one has been presented) or are happy to let the Storyteller move on with the story, they should indicate this with the " " symbol at the end of their post.
* The story will be updated and moved forward by the Storyteller every monday night.
All other rules are identical to those in the general RP rules section.
